    Abstract: Certain aspects of the present disclosure provide techniques for flexible resource reservations in sidelink communications. An example method that may be executed by a first user equipment (UE) includes determining, for sidelink communications with a second UE, one or more first resource reservations and one or more second resource reservations. The second resource reservations may have a different frequency resource allocation than the first resource reservations. The method also includes transmitting, to the second UE, control information having an indication of the first resource reservations and the second resource reservations. The method further includes communicating with the second UE based on the first resource reservations and the second resource reservations.

    Abstract: Aspects relate to mechanisms for a wireless communication device to generate a superposition transmission of a sidelink signal to be transmitted to at least one receiving wireless communication device and an uplink signal to be transmitted to a base station. The wireless communication device may transmit the superposition transmission on resources allocated by the base station on a common carrier utilized for both sidelink and uplink transmissions. The superposition transmission includes a base layer corresponding to the uplink signal and an enhanced layer corresponding to the sidelink signal. The wireless communication device may further generate and transmit interference assistance information to the receiving wireless communication device for use by the receiving wireless communication device in canceling the base layer from the superposition transmission.

    Abstract: Methods, systems, and devices for wireless communications are described. A first user equipment (UE) may belong to a group of UEs that includes at least a second UE and a third UE. The first UE may perform a channel access procedure and, when the channel access procedure is successful, may transmit a first positioning reference signal (PRS) over a sidelink communication link to the second and third UEs. The first UE may transmit the first PRS during a first time interval of a transmission window. Based on receiving the first PRS, the second UE may perform a channel access procedure and may transmit a second PRS to the first UE during a second time interval of the transmission window. The second PRS may be multiplexed (e.g., using frequency division multiplexing (FDM) or code division multiplexing (CDM)) with at least a third PRS transmitted by the third UE.

    Abstract: Methods, systems, and devices for wireless communications are described. A cellular user equipment (C-UE) and vehicle UE (V-UE) may perform a discovery process. The C-UE and the V-UE may exchange identification and location information. One of the UEs may communicate the identification information of one or both of the UEs to a base station or a sidelink wireless device. The base station and the sidelink wireless device may be co-located. Based on the identification information of the C-UE and the V-UE, the base station may determine that the C-UE and the V-UE are co-located, and the base station may perform downlink transmissions based on the determined co-location.
